Onion and turnip is a modification of which plant part-root or leaf base?

Open in App
Solution

An onion is a bulb (a short stem with fleshy leaves or leaf bases).

The bulb of the onion contains both a modified stem, in the center, but most of what we eat are layers that are modified underground leaves.

The turnip or white turnip is a root vegetable commonly grown in temperate climates
